CSS、less、 Sass、
1 CSS
1.1 css中.a.b 与 .a .b(中间有空格)的区别
区别:
- .a.b是获取同时含有a和b的元素
- .a .b(中间有空格),是获取.a元素下的所有.b元素
<!DOCTYPE html>
<html lang="en">
<head>
<meta charset="UTF-8">
<meta name="viewport" content="width=device-width, initial-scale=1.0">
<title>Document</title>
</head>
<body>
<div class="A B">
我是包含A和B
<div class="B">我是.A .B 或者是.B .B</div>
</div>
<div class="A">
<div class="B">我是.A .A </div>
</div>
</body>
<style>
.A.B {
color: red;
}
.A .B {
color: green;
}
.B .B {
color: pink
}
</style>
</html>
原文地址:https://blog.csdn.net/qq_33715850/article/details/140658791
免责声明:本站文章内容转载自网络资源,如本站内容侵犯了原著者的合法权益,可联系本站删除。更多内容请关注自学内容网(zxcms.com)!